As one of the four original owners (Don Blyth, Jolene , Lilith & Isis) of "The Ram Occult Center" 1971-1985; and the sole founder and owner of Panpipes Magickal Marketplace from 1985 until it's sale to Fairusa Balk in 1995, Isis came out of retirement in 1998 to once again serve the global occult community with"Isis Magick"

This
man, Donald R. Blyth..............Doctor, Metaphysician, Occultist,
Yogi, opened on Hollywood Blvd, in 1970, the infamous Weird
Museum. His collection of oddities had been gathered
by his father, a sea captain, in his travels over the world, and brought
to Dr. Blyth as a youth.
Early
in 1970, Rooms were rented at 6546 Hollywood Boulevard, in Hollywood, as
a home to Don's occult group, "Brotherhood of the Ram." and the WEIRD
MUSEUM was opened to the public to support the group's new home..
The tickets
were 50 cents each.
In the fall of 1970, Isis joined the group, and along with Don, Jolene
and Lilith, hosted the Weird Museum .
The little
Museum was to become world famous, and finally infamous.

The original museum was housed in three separate rooms: the Chamber of Horrors, the Medical Room, and a special room for Senbi Ak-Es-En-Amen, a 3300 year old Egyptian mummy.
Eventually Dr Blyth opened a new attraction, Nightmare Alley, And acquired a new artifact, the alleged bones of Vlad Tepes the Impaler.....or as he is commonly known...Dracula!
In the
spring of 1971, Lilith, Isis and Jolene had an idea, and went to Dr Blyth
to ask if they might sell a few candles and herbs in a corner of the Weird
Museum....from that small idea was born The Ram Occult Center in
the summer of 1971. NOT 10 years earlier, as falsly claimed in other
unauthorized sources.

The
new store grew rapidly and became Lilith's domain. Jolene was in
college , and Isis left to raise her three children. It was Lilith's
almost single-handed hard work in those first two years of the Ram
Center that made the shop the great success that it became.
Later, others assisted. Diana worked the shop, and Ida did
the tarot and psychic readings.

Meantime,
Nightmare Alley had closed, and the Herbal Tearoom opened in it's
place. Bobbie's mother LaFaye had brought her to the group
and she faithfully worked the Ram Center for three years. The businesses
were slowly outgrowing the upstairs space on Hollywood Blvd. Meanwhile,
Lilith, after running the store for two years, finally tired of the grueling
work of handling a growing business, and sold her share, leaving to raise
a family.

At this point, Jolene, out of college, picked up the torch
and with Isis, Scott, Elizabeth and Diana, carried on. ( Ida left
for college, and Isis, children older, returned to duty.). After a short
stay at another Hollywood Boulevard location,The Ram Occult Center
& Weird Museum moved to an even bigger location at 1642 N. Wilcox

It had
finally happened....the little shop that had been a part of The Weird Museum,
had eclipsed it, and taken over! The new location on Wilcox Ave was
supported by The Ram Center, with Jolene at the helm, and the Museum
in secondary residence. Don, although part owner of the store, and
full owner of the Weird Museum, but who had never taken profit
from either; preferred to dedicate his time to teaching,
Eventually, the Weird Museum was closed and put in storage behind
the store.

Then
came 1984......The last year for the Ram Occult Center.
In anticipation of the Olympics to be held in LA.....the Weird Museum was
once again set up behind the occult store. The old gang was together
again in June 1984 for the Wedding of Diana and her consort, Lee, with
Ida officiating, and Dr. Blyth giving away the bride.
And then,
in July 1984, the whole Ram Complex was ravaged by fire! The
fire was NOT caused by burning candles, as falsely reported in other sources,
but was caused by arson!
The Brotherhood of the Ram, now known as The Ramnian Church of God Incarnate, was formally disbanded. The fate of the Ram Center became unsure.

After
moving what was salvagable to a temporary location on Selma Avenue in Hollywood,
Don "sold" (read: gave) up his share of the Ram Center, and retired the
Weird Museum collection to his private residence. Diana and Lee, newly
married, moved to New Mexico
Soon after, the badly demoralized Jolene became very ill, , and it was time for Isis to carry the torch alone. Isis bought Jolene's share of the Ram Occult Center and on January 12, 1985 became the sole and only owner of the store.
On January 12th, 1985, Isis closed the once mighty Ram Center, and at 1611 North Cherokee Avenue, in Hollywood, on January 15th, 1985, opened a brand new Hollywood occult shop. Panpipes Magickal Marketplace.

As happy
as we were with the Cherokee location, the school sys
tem
needed the property for a new parking lot.(?!!) In February
1988, we relocated to Cahuenga Blvd., and business was booming!.
The store was used as shooting location for "Unsolved Mysteries,"
"Dream On," "Rockford Files, The Movie," "Witchboard II," and
"Hardball." Isis was officiating at many Pagan Handfastings
and legal weddings, sewing all the robes, etc, and blending incenses and
oils. The store grew so rapidly, that help was imperative, and it
arrived, as always, in force.

Dr.
Blyth bequeathed the Weird Museum to Isis; and
a room was built behind the shop for the collection.
In June 1993, "D. R. BLYTH'S WEIRD MUSEUM" lived again as a loving
tribute to Don Blyth. But after two years, and much negative publicity,
Isis closed, once again, the doors to the world famous Weird Museum.

Sad and hurt at the attacks on the Museum, in August 1995, Isis put the world famous Weird Museum into permanent retirement and half-heartly put the shop up for sale, while in reality was planning to move it with her to her new home in New Mexico, if the sale was not meant to be.
But
it was. On August 31, 1995, the store was sold to Fairuza Balk, who
was currantly starring in the movie,
"The Craft."
